What is design technology?
Career: In Design Technology
Design technology is a field that combines creativity, engineering, and technology to design and create innovative products, systems, or solutions. Professionals in design technology use a mix of technical skills—such as CAD (computer-aided design), prototyping, and materials science—alongside problem-solving and design thinking. The field covers various industries, including product design, architecture, engineering, and digital media. Design technologists often collaborate in multidisciplinary teams to turn ideas into functional and aesthetic outcomes.
